Abstract
► The oxidation of pyrite surface is different due to the presence of different impurities. ► The adsorption of O2 on the surface containing As impurity is the most energetically favored. ► O2 completely dissociates on perfect and As-bearing surfaces and exists as peroxide on Co or Ni-bearing surfaces. ► Spin-polarization occurred on the Fe and O atoms on perfect and As-bearing surface. ► The oxidation states of the As and Co are As5+ and Co3+ on pyrite surface after interaction of O2.
